由于 libav 愚蠢,基于 Ubuntu 的 Audacity 不再支持 FFMpeg。
是否有 PPA 或带有 Audacity 构建的支持使用本地构建的 FFMpeg 的东西?我可以自己编译它,但就耗时而言,这将是一个挫折,尤其是如果有错误。
聚苯乙烯
请不要建议每晚 PPA,它不支持 FFMpeg。
看起来 Audacity 实际上会针对 ffmpeg-0.10.12 构建。我都写在这里了:
Trusty Tahr 下的 Audacity:使用 FFmpeg 构建它 http://ubuntuforums.org/showthread.php?t=2219907
测试一下,让我知道是否一切正常......
从 Audacity 手册中我们可以了解到,它不会针对 0.8 以上的 FFmpeg 库进行构建:
Audacity 应该支持针对 FFmpeg 0.5 到 0.8 的构建。目前可能无法针对更高版本的 FFmpeg 构建 Audacity。无畏手册
从 14.04 开始,我们将默认安装libavcodec54。这将与较旧的 libavcodec 版本冲突。Audacity 已经针对 libavcodec 和 LAME 编译和构建:
一些 Linux 发行版(例如 Ubuntu)现在将 Audacity 与 MP3 编码和 FFmpeg 支持打包在一起,这些支持已经动态链接到相关系统库。在这些打包版本中,无需定位 LAME 或 FFmpeg,因此 Audacity 将没有“库”首选项。无畏手册
因为似乎仍然可以使用较新的 FFmpeg版本来编译 Audacity,以进行Audacity本身不支持的文件格式转换。
如果我们只需要导出为不受支持的文件格式,那么使用 Audacity 的选项来使用外部应用程序导出可能会更容易。不幸的是,文件导入没有实现这一点。
在导出文件格式对话框中,我们可以选择(external program)而不是内置格式。在Options...那么我们可以定义一个管道,任何外部转换器,包括avconv它取代了FFmpeg的。
avconv -i - "%f"
Run Code Online (Sandbox Code Playgroud)
然后输出格式将由给定的文件扩展名确定。

| 归档时间: |
|
| 查看次数: |
1200 次 |
| 最近记录: |